OpenStudioCore:utilities
 AllClasses Namespaces Functions Variables Typedefs Enumerations Enumerator Friends Pages

#include "CostLineItem.hpp"

Public Member Functions

 CostLineItem ()
virtual ~CostLineItem ()

Protected Member Functions

int expectedLife ()
double fixedOM ()
double installCost ()
double matCost ()
std::string name ()
double salvageCost ()
void setExpectedLife (int expectedLife)
void setFixedOM (double fixedOM)
void setInstallCost (double installCost)
void setMatCost (double matCost)
void setName (std::string name)
void setSalvageCost (double salvageCost)
void setVariableOM (double variableOM)
double variableOM ()

Constructor & Destructor Documentation

openstudio::CostLineItem::CostLineItem ( )
virtual openstudio::CostLineItem::~CostLineItem ( )
virtual

Member Function Documentation

int openstudio::CostLineItem::expectedLife ( )
protected
double openstudio::CostLineItem::fixedOM ( )
protected
double openstudio::CostLineItem::installCost ( )
protected
double openstudio::CostLineItem::matCost ( )
protected
std::string openstudio::CostLineItem::name ( )
protected
double openstudio::CostLineItem::salvageCost ( )
protected
void openstudio::CostLineItem::setExpectedLife ( int  expectedLife)
protected
void openstudio::CostLineItem::setFixedOM ( double  fixedOM)
protected
void openstudio::CostLineItem::setInstallCost ( double  installCost)
protected
void openstudio::CostLineItem::setMatCost ( double  matCost)
protected
void openstudio::CostLineItem::setName ( std::string  name)
protected
void openstudio::CostLineItem::setSalvageCost ( double  salvageCost)
protected
void openstudio::CostLineItem::setVariableOM ( double  variableOM)
protected
double openstudio::CostLineItem::variableOM ( )
protected